Specifications

Chemical nameL-Methionine; (2S)-2-amino-4-(methylsulfanyl)butanoic acid
CAS number63-68-3
Molecular formulaC5H11NO2S (molecular weight 149.21)
Assay98.5-101.5% as L-methionine on the dried basis (USP), by perchloric acid titration
Specific rotation+22.4° to +24.7° (USP), measured at 20 mg/mL in 6 N hydrochloric acid
AppearanceWhite flaky crystals or crystalline powder, characteristic sulfurous odour; melts 280-281 °C (dec.)
SolubilitySoluble in water, about 5.7 g/100 mL at 25 °C; readily soluble in dilute acids and alkalis
OriginMicrobial fermentation, or resolved from synthetic DL-methionine; no animal-derived raw materials
Purity controlsChloride, sulfate, iron, heavy metals and ICH Q3D elemental impurities to USP limits; batch data on CoA
Particle sizeStandard crystalline powder; milled and sieved cuts to customer mesh specification on request
Shelf life24 months unopened in original packaging; store cool, dry and protected from light
HS code29304000 (India ITC-HS) - Methionine, under heading 2930 organo-sulphur compounds
L-Methionine (CAS 63-68-3, C5H11NO2S, molecular weight 149.21) is one of the two sulfur-bearing proteinogenic amino acids and one of the nine that the human body cannot synthesise. Its side chain carries a thioether - a sulfur atom capped with a methyl group - and that single structural detail governs both its biochemistry and, as it happens, its tariff classification. The material presents as white flaky crystals or crystalline powder with a characteristic sulfurous note, melting with decomposition around 280-281 °C, soluble in water at roughly 5.7 g per 100 mL at 25 °C and readily soluble in dilute acids and alkalis. It is light-sensitive and ships in light-protected packaging. Methionine is the initiator residue for protein synthesis in eukaryotic cells and the precursor of S-adenosylmethionine, the principal methyl donor in cellular transmethylation. Through the transsulfuration pathway it also supplies the sulfur that becomes cysteine, and downstream, taurine and glutathione. In plant proteins such as soy it is typically the first-limiting amino acid, which is why it appears so consistently in feed formulations and plant-protein fortification. Commercial L-methionine reaches the market by two routes: direct fermentation, operated at scale by CJ CheilJedang, and resolution of synthetic DL-methionine produced from acrolein and methyl mercaptan through the hydantoin (Hain) or cyanohydrin process.
